Brycen is a name that has gained popularity in recent years, particularly in the United States. It is derived from the name Bryson, which is of English origin, meaning "son of the noble one." The name Brycen has evolved to become a modern variant, often associated with strength and nobility. Over time, the use of this name has increased, reflecting a trend towards more unique and personalized names. The name Brycen is important because it represents a blend of traditional and modern influences, making it a popular choice for parents seeking a strong and distinctive name.
